ISLAMABAD – Chairman Senate, Muhammad Sadiq Sanjrani has appreciatedeconomic assistance extended by Saudi Arabia to Pakistan saying that it isfor the first time that Saudi Arabia is going to invest in Pakistan at sucha huge level.

He expressed these views while talking to news persons after inaugurating aphotography exhibition highlighting longstanding history of Pak-Saudirelations in Islamabad today.

Saudi ambassador to Pakistan Nawaf bin Said Al-Malki and Leader of theHouse in the Senate Shibli Faraz were also present on the occasion.

The exhibition highlighted different development projects by Saudi Arabiain Pakistan.

The Chairman Senate said Pak-Saudi relations are deep rooted in the commonfaith and culture. and expressed the hope that both the countries willcontinue to work together for the benefit of Muslim Ummah.

He said people of Pakistan are happy and optimistic about Saudi investmentin Balochistan as it will also create a lot of job opportunities.

Speaking on the occasion, Saudi Ambassador said a number of Memorandum ofUnderstanding will be signed during the upcoming visit of Saudi CrownPrince, Muhammad bin Salman to Pakistan.
